Understanding Stress Fracture Risks in Weight Lifters and How to Prevent Them

Stress fractures are a common concern among weight lifters, often resulting from repeated stress on the bones during training. These injuries can lead to significant downtime and threaten your progress in strength training. Recognizing the signs of stress fractures and taking steps to prevent them is vital for anyone engaged in weight lifting. In this post, we will explore the signs, causes, and effective strategies to prevent stress fractures.


What is a Stress Fracture?


A stress fracture is a small crack in a bone caused by repetitive force or overuse. Unlike acute fractures, which result from a single injury, stress fractures develop gradually. They commonly occur in weight-bearing bones like the tibia, metatarsals, and femur.


For weight lifters, stress fractures are particularly concerning. Lifting heavy weights repeatedly can place excessive strain on bones. Recognizing early signs is crucial for timely intervention and recovery.


Indications of Stress Fractures in Weight Lifters


1. Persistent Pain


Persistent pain in the affected area is a major sign of a stress fracture. This pain can worsen during workouts but may improve with rest. For instance, you might feel discomfort while performing squats or deadlifts that puts stress on the injured bone.


2. Swelling and Tenderness


If you experience swelling and tenderness around the fracture site, it is a key indicator of a potential stress fracture. The affected area might feel warm, and localized swelling may occur. Ignoring these symptoms can lead to long-lasting issues, so consider consulting a medical professional.


3. Decreased Performance


A drop in your lifting performance can signify a stress fracture. You may find it harder to lift heavier weights or complete your usual workout. For example, if your deadlift max suddenly drops by 10% without any other explanations, it may be time to evaluate your body condition.


4. Pain During Rest


Unlike ordinary muscle soreness, pain from a stress fracture can persist even when you're resting. If discomfort continues despite no lifting, this could hint at a more serious injury that needs attention.


5. Changes in Gait


Sometimes, stress fractures can alter your walking or lifting technique. If you adjust your movements to avoid pain, you may be setting yourself up for further complications. If you notice changes in your gait, addressing the root cause is crucial.


Causes of Stress Fractures in Weight Lifters


Understanding what leads to stress fractures can help weight lifters take preventive action. Here are some common causes:


1. Overtraining


Overtraining is a major risk factor. Weight lifters who fail to allow for proper recovery are more susceptible to injuries. Studies show that athletes who take at least one rest day per week have a 50% lower risk of experiencing overuse injuries.


2. Poor Technique


Using improper lifting techniques can place excessive strain on bones. It's vital to prioritize learning correct form. Working with a certified trainer can ensure you're lifting safely and effectively.


3. Inadequate Footwear


Your choice of footwear can significantly impact your risk. Shoes that are worn out or lack proper support can contribute to stress fractures. Investing in quality shoes designed for weightlifting can help absorb impact and protect your bones.


4. Nutritional Deficiencies


Deficiencies in key nutrients like calcium and vitamin D can weaken your bones. Research indicates that athletes consuming fewer than 1,000 mg of calcium per day are at increased risk for fractures. A balanced diet rich in these nutrients is essential for bone health.


5. Sudden Increase in Activity


Many weight lifters increase their training intensity too quickly, leading to stress fractures. To avoid this, gradually ramp up your workouts. A good rule is to increase your training load by no more than 10% per week to help your body adapt safely.


Preventive Measures for Stress Fractures


To protect against stress fractures, consider these strategies:


1. Gradual Progression


Increase weights or intensity gradually. Following the 10% rule allows your muscles and bones to adapt without overloading.


2. Incorporate Rest Days


Scheduling regular rest days is critical for recovery. Giving your body time to heal can significantly reduce the risk of stress fractures.


3. Focus on Technique


Practice proper lifting techniques to lower your chance of injury. Having a coach or trainer regularly review your form ensures you're on the right track and helps identify any issues.


4. Strengthen Supporting Muscles


Engage in exercises that strengthen muscles surrounding vulnerable bones. By focusing on core, hips, and legs, you can absorb impact better and reduce strain on your bones.


5. Stay Hydrated


Staying properly hydrated is crucial for performance and injury prevention. Dehydration can lead to muscle fatigue, increasing injury risks. Aim to drink water consistently throughout your workouts.


6. Monitor Your Body


Be attentive to your body's signals. Persistent pain should never be ignored. Early intervention can help prevent more serious injuries. Seek help from a healthcare professional if you suspect a stress fracture.


7. Cross-Training


Incorporate cross-training activities like swimming, cycling, or yoga to reduce stress on specific bones. This can provide a break from weight lifting while keeping your fitness levels up.


When to Seek Medical Attention


If you suspect a stress fracture, seek medical attention promptly. A healthcare professional will perform a comprehensive evaluation and may recommend imaging tests to confirm the diagnosis. Early intervention often leads to better recovery outcomes.


Treatment Options


Treating stress fractures typically includes rest and adjusting activities. In some cases, braces or crutches may help limit weight-bearing on the affected area. Physical therapy can also strengthen surrounding muscles and promote healing.
